The aim is to acquire the following professional skills:
-Identify your main strengths acquired formally and informally and your areas for improvement / Understand the need for your learning / Illustrate your strengths with positive achievements / Create and update your CV / Formulate a realistic professional project.

Assessment criteria
- Strengths and areas for progress are identified.
- The added value of the approach and the aim of this learning are clearly grasped and understood.
- Strengths are identified and illustrated by concrete achievements.
- A CV is finalised according to a non-exhaustive list of pre-requisite information (professional and personal), additions of information considered appropriate are envisaged and updating is ensured.
- The professional project is established. It is consistent with the person's profile.

The areas of skills acquired are validated during the prior assessment and are capitalised on with a view to the Socle de Connaissances et de Compétences Professionnelles certification. A period of 5 years is allowed between the prior assessment of the skills acquired and the appearance before the certification panel.
